Ousmane Dembélé, named man of the match in the first leg of PSG’s Champions League semifinal against Bayern Munich (5-4), shared his thoughts on the thrilling encounter. Speaking to Canal+ Foot, the French forward highlighted the intensity of the game and the challenges posed by the German giants.

Dembélé’s take on the 5-4 victory

«This was a game between two attacking teams that didn’t hold back. It was the Champions League semifinals — we know Bayern Munich is a top team, and so are we,» Dembélé explained. «We’re pleased with the result, even though we eased off a bit after going 5-2 up. It was an incredible match, and now we head to Munich on Wednesday, May 6th at 9 PM CET to win another game and secure our spot in the final. We need to stay focused.»

The winger added, «We won’t change our playing style. We’ll keep attacking, and they will too. I think the second leg will be another exciting match.»
